  • Airbrushing can be a skill that takes a bit of time to master, and where better to practise using this tool than with a cheap kit with a slightly complicated paint scheme which will challenge your abilities?
    Join me in this video as I build and review the Airfix A01046V FIAT G.50 fighter aircraft plastic model kit in 1/72 scale. Not only is this model a cost-effective way of trying out some airbrushing, it is also one of the Vintage Classics kits that Airfix has reintroduced for a little nostalgia.

      people always forget about inflation and the purchasing power of money when comparing it to the past. I did some reasearch and whilst a shilling would be the same value as 5 "new pence" - 5p in 1970 is not the same as 5p today.
      5p in 1970 has about the same purcasing power as 70p today, so this kit would have cost about £1.40 which would still make it quite cheap - but then I guess the manufacturing and raw materials (and the scale of manufacture) would have had a hand in keeping prices lower
